Book Synopsis GOOD: an Introduction to Ethics in Graphic Design by : Lucienne Roberts

Download or read book GOOD: an Introduction to Ethics in Graphic Design written by Lucienne Roberts and published by AVA Publishing. This book was released on 2006 with total page 203 pages.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: The author seeks to marry abstract ideas with practical application, removing some of the mystique that surrounds philosophy and highlighting its relevance for all of us. It will engage designers in a debate about their profession and in an analysis of their value and worth.
